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

The present invention provides natural and/or simulated, synthetic, synergistic pesticidal compositions comprising terpenes, such as extracts from Chenopodium ambrosioides near ambrosioides , or compositions based on those found in Chenopodium ambrosioides near ambrosioides . The present invention also provides methods of using said compositions to kill, inhibit, prevent and/or repel plant pests from contacting and/or damaging plants.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

The invention claimed is: 1. A spray formulation composition for controlling insects and/or mites consisting essentially of (i) a terpene blend consisting of substantially pure α-terpinene, substantially pure p-cymene and substantially pure limonene in a relative ratio of about 35-45:12-20:10-15, (ii) a carrier, and (iii) an adjuvant. 2.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the carrier includes a vegetable oil. 3. The composition of claim 2 , wherein the vegetable oil is canola oil. 4.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the adjuvant includes an emulsifier. 5.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the adjuvant includes a spreader-sticker. 6.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the spray formulation is an emulsifiable concentrate. 7. The composition of claim 1 , wherein the relative ratio is 40:15:12.
